Invest in Novi Sad Real Estate: High-Return Opportunities

Novi Sad, the vibrant capital of the northern Serbian province of Vojvodina, is quickly emerging as a prime destination for real estate investments. Known for its rich cultural heritage, stunning architecture, and a burgeoning economy, Novi Sad presents a host of high-return opportunities for savvy investors.

One of the main factors driving the demand for real estate in Novi Sad is its attractiveness to both domestic and international buyers. The city is home to the famous EXIT Festival, numerous museums, and a lively riverside atmosphere that draws a diverse population of students, expatriates, and tourists. This influx creates a strong rental market, making Novi Sad a hotspot for real estate investment.

Rental yields in Novi Sad often surpass those of larger cities like Belgrade, with some areas offering rental returns of 7% to 10%. The growth of the local economy, along with initiatives to promote tourism and business, positions the city as an ideal location for property investment. Investors can find opportunities in various sectors, including residential, commercial, and even short-term rental markets.
